madderwort (1 synonym found)

Sort madderwort by:    Alphabetically | Length | Random | Definition



website design charlotte.
Definition of madderwort:

(n) : a name proposed for any plant of the same natural order (Rubiaceae) as the madder
History
This word has been
viewed 769 times.







website design charlotte.
Definition of madderwort:

(n) : a name proposed for any plant of the same natural order (Rubiaceae) as the madder

Back to Top